Aligning Nodes

Sometimes the model or the mesh nodes may not be built on the center of the scene root. You can align them by means of the Align to Center button. You can also align the pivot of the model, a node, or specific nodes to the scene root. The Align to Ground, however, aligns the bottom center of the bounding box for the model.

Please note that the aligning feature only works to the Scene Root or Sub-Prop nodes.

Nodes Align to Center or Ground:

  1. Load a model with meshes.

  2. Select the nodes. Click the Make Sub-Prop button to generate one of their Sub-Prop nodes.

  3. Click the Align to Center or the Align to Ground button in the Transform section.

    The Sub-Prop, in accordance with the center or the bottom center of the bounding box, will be aligned to the origin.
